Abstract :
An uncommon mixed-valence (+V/+IV) vanadium oxide with a layered-structure was prepared by a sol gel process, starting from a novel vanadium(IV) alkoxide, [{V(OPri)3}2 (μ-OPri)2]. The obtained product was characterized by FT-IR, Raman spectroscopy, X-ray diffractometry, UV–Vis spectroscopy and EPR. The results indicate that it has a bariandite-like structure and a V10O24 · 9H2O stoichiometry. Preliminary studies showed that this mixed-valence vanadium oxide has a good lithium intercalation capacity with make it a potential candidate to be used as cathode in lithium-based batteries.
